WebA fluorescent light is basically a medium vacuum tube with filaments on both ends and a bit of mercury or sodium inside. You initiate a discharge by providing voltage and either a hot filament, or a high field (cold start bulbs). WebJul 20, 2024 · Energy efficiency advocates say fluorescents can now easily be swapped out for LED lights, which, unlike fluorescents, do not contain mercury. LEDs also consume far less electricity and last at least twice as long. Some retailers will have special bins in which you can place different types of hazardous materials for … WebApr 10, 2024 · Fluorescent light technology relies on low-pressure mercury-vapor gas-discharge within a glass tube. An electric arch shoots through the bulb to excite the mercury vapor and produce light diffused through the specially coated surface. WebMercury Free UV-C LED Benefits Enables a lower risk disinfection alternative Overview Although UV disinfection is generally considered safer than chemical disinfection, all conventional UV lamps typically use between 5-200 mg of mercury per lamp.
